PLM Services
Our Product Lifecycle Management (PLM) services help organizations streamline their product development processes, improve collaboration, and ensure compliance with industry standards.
- Bill of Materials (BOM): We prepare detailed BOMs and coordinate with vendor development teams for new component development.
- Engineering Change Management: We implement systems to manage and track changes throughout the product lifecycle by means of ECO, MCO and DCO Workflow, ensuring all modifications are documented, approved, and communicated effectively.
- Cross-Functional Coordination: We engage with production, assembly, quality, and vendor development teams to ensure a seamless development process.
- Engineering Library Management: Components Library creation and management, Preferred part identification and criterion definition to maintain data consistency and improving accessibility across the organization.
- Data Management: We offer services to facilitate real-time collaboration among design, engineering, manufacturing, and supply chain teams by moderating and managing data in Engineering Data Management, Product Data Management, and Enterprise Resource Planning tools.

Re-engineering Services
Our engineering services team will analyse and replicate existing products. We can help in acquiring high-precision 3D scanning to capture detailed geometric information, create accurate 3D CAD models from scan data or physical objects, and conduct detailed analysis of product components, materials, and manufacturing processes. We identify areas for improvement and redesign for enhanced performance.
